Pros & cons summary


Recency 31 May 2018 1 January 2025
Physical cores 6 4
Threads 12 4

Xeon E-2186G has 50% more physical cores and 200% more threads.

N250, on the other hand, has an age advantage of 6 years.

We couldn't decide between Xeon E-2186G and N250. We've got no test results to judge.

Be aware that Xeon E-2186G is a server/workstation processor while N250 is a notebook one.
